every petrol engine has a coil... Either it has a distibutor on the end of the engine, or a coilpack mounted tot he side of the head.
i am sure its has a distributor mate?? what difference will this make??
i believe to run managment you'll need a dispack, don't quote me on that. With a dizzy, the rotar arm goes round inside and sends out the spark to each cylinder. With the dispack, its electronically controlled and the spark is sent via a signal from the ecu, using crank sensors, knock sensor etc. For mapping well, a dispack will be needed!
